How the microbiome challenges our concept of self
Tobias Rees1, Thomas Bosch2, Angela E Douglas3
1Social Studies of Medicine, McGill University, Montreal, Quebec, Canada.
Microbiome research challenges traditional views of the self, revealing that resident microbes significantly influence the immune system, brain, and genome functions. This highlights our interconnectedness with microorganisms, impacting biological and other disciplines.

Background:
- Classical biological models define the individual self through the immune system, brain, and genome.
- Emerging microbiome research presents a paradigm shift, challenging these established biological explanations.
- The human body hosts a vast community of microorganisms crucial for various biological processes.
Purpose of the Study:
- To explore how microbiome research challenges the traditional understanding of the individual self.
- To investigate the influence of resident microbes on the immune system, brain, and genome.
- To discuss the broader implications of viewing humans as interactive systems with microorganisms.
Main Methods:
- Review of current scientific literature on microbiome research.
- Analysis of evidence demonstrating microbial influence on host biological systems.
- Conceptual framework development integrating microbial interactions into self-identity.
Main Results:
- Microbes actively orchestrate the adaptive immune system.
- Resident microorganisms significantly influence brain function and behavior.
- The microbiome contributes more gene functions than the human genome itself.
Conclusions:
- Humans are not discrete entities but dynamic outcomes of host-microorganism interactions.
- This perspective necessitates a re-evaluation of human uniqueness and traditional disciplinary boundaries.
- Microbiome research has profound implications for biology, philosophy, and the arts and sciences.
